Join a reputable manufacturer in Mississauga as a Payroll Administrator for a one-year contract. You will manage full-cycle payroll processing across Canada and the U.S. efficiently.
This role requires a detail-oriented individual with at least three years of payroll experience, ensuring accuracy and compliance. You will work with ADP Workforce Now and PowerPay, handling year-end activities and maintaining payroll data. Demonstrated knowledge of payroll regulations and a high level of confidentiality are essential to succeed in this position.
Key Responsibilities:
• Support end-to-end payroll processing for hires and terminations
• Assist with year-end activities like T4s and W-2s
• Administer employee advantages and reconcile contributions
• Maintain accurate payroll data and validate employee changes
• Prepare payroll journal entries and support audits
